Output 66f1da79713fc1bf0c822332ff5d2e28fd180de002f06eb33a2a26184b5e0904:5

value
396364
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6ec5edc5a07c8dd76b67f52a8965e0df362234ce OP_EQUALVERIFY OP_CHECKSIG
address
1B6iSSF9z2zrPPnYweeQAmiWvTwHvuak3g
transaction
66f1da79713fc1bf0c822332ff5d2e28fd180de002f06eb33a2a26184b5e0904
spent
true